Network Program Manager information

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Network Program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Network Program Manager, you need a strong background in IT networking, project management, and a relevant degree or certifications such as PMP or Cisco credentials. Familiarity with network architecture platforms, project management tools like MS Project or Jira, and network monitoring systems is typically required. Excellent leadership, communication, and problem-solving skills help manage cross-functional teams and stakeholder relationships. These competencies are vital to successfully oversee complex network projects, ensure timely delivery, and maintain high network performance standards.

How does a Network Program Manager typically collaborate with cross-functional teams during large-scale network projects?

Network Program Managers often serve as a central point of coordination between engineering, IT, procurement, and executive leadership teams. They facilitate clear communication, manage project timelines, and ensure that technical requirements align with business objectives. Regular status meetings, progress reports, and risk assessments are common, enabling all stakeholders to stay informed and address challenges proactively. Effective collaboration is crucial for delivering complex network projects on time and within budget.

What are Network Program Managers?

Network Program Managers are professionals responsible for overseeing and coordinating the planning, implementation, and maintenance of network-related projects within an organization. They manage teams, set project timelines, allocate resources, and ensure that network systems and infrastructure meet the company's technical and business goals. Their role often involves collaborating with IT staff, vendors, and stakeholders to deliver reliable and secure network solutions. Network Program Managers also monitor project progress, address risks, and ensure compliance with industry standards and regulations.

What is the difference between Network Program Manager vs Network Engineer?

AspectNetwork Program ManagerNetwork Engineer
Primary RoleOversees multiple network projects, manages teams, and aligns network initiatives with business goals.Designs, implements, and maintains network infrastructure and systems.
Required SkillsProject management, leadership, communication, technical network knowledge.Network design, troubleshooting, technical certifications, hands-on technical skills.
CertificationsCCNP, PMP, Cisco certifications often preferredCCNA, CCNP, CompTIA Network+
Work EnvironmentProject teams, cross-department collaboration, strategic planningTechnical labs, network operations centers, hands-on technical work

While Network Program Managers focus on coordinating network projects and strategic planning, Network Engineers are responsible for the technical design and maintenance of network systems. Both roles require relevant certifications and technical knowledge, but their daily tasks and responsibilities differ significantly.

Job description

CodeMettle provides a flexible data management software platform that solves complex, mission critical network, communications, and process management challenges. CodeMettle serves defense, government, and communications providers and offers innovative and scalable management of networks. The company is based in Atlanta, GA and is growing a team of talented and dedicated professionals committed to delivering superior software and services to customers worldwide.

CodeMettle is a growing company passionately focused on solving the toughest problems for the most discerning customers. We provide custom software development and integration services for companies in the broadcast, telecommunications and government defense markets. CodeMettle engineers customize, integrate and deploy new installations of CodeMettle software to customers around the world.

We are seeking an experienced Program Manager to lead the successful delivery of large-scale software development and IT projects within the federal market. The ideal candidate will have demonstrated experience managing or working on programs with annual budgets exceeding $10M, and an understanding of federal contracting and program management processes. This role is critical to our mission and involves overseeing projects to meet both customer and company goals, managing customer relationships, and driving overall program success.

The Program Manager will manage multiple projects of medium to high complexity level simultaneously adhering to scope, budget and timeline. The Program Manager will also coordinate within other CodeMettle departments to ensure projects are delivered on-time and meet both customer and company goals.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Manages complex, multiyear programs with budgets exceeding $10 million, ensuring effective allocation of resources, financial oversight, and alignment with organizational goals.
  • Develops and monitors program and project progress phases through initial development through implementation.
  • Analyze the economics of a project plan in order to advise stakeholders regarding return on investment and cost benefit analysis.
  • Works directly with Engineering Resource Management to obtain engineering resources for the project.
  • Determines multiple project delivery schedules, maintaining and adjusting schedule as needed during the project delivery lifecycle.
  • Establishes regular cadence review meetings to maintain schedule pace and to provide timely project updates and communications to the customer.
  • Tracks multiple projects, managing short and long-term targets and goals.
  • Manages performance of multiple projects, both customer sided and company sided.
  • Manages scope and deliverables of the project, carefully managing to the deliverables purchased and expected by the customer.
  • Provides upward communication within company to supply project status and gives feedback to Project Managers.
  • Manages PO delivery financial requirements.
  • Facilitates invoicing requirements across multiple projects.
  • Manages multiple projects billing milestones, notifying Finance department of appropriate billing requirements and billing backlog timeline.
